"According to the versions of the qemu-kvm packages installed, the
EulerOS installation on the remote host is affected by the following
vulnerabilities :
- qemu-kvm is an open source virtualizer that provides
hardware emulation for the KVM hypervisor. qemu-kvm
acts as a virtual machine monitor together with the KVM
kernel modules, and emulates the hardware for a full
system such as a PC and its associated
peripherals.Security Fix(es):In libslirp 4.1.0, as used
in QEMU 4.2.0, tcp_subr.c misuses snprintf return
values, leading to a buffer overflow in later
code.(CVE-2020-8608)Integer overflow in the VNC display
driver in QEMU before 2.1.0 allows attachers to cause a
denial of service (process crash) via a CLIENT_CUT_TEXT
message, which triggers an infinite
loop.(CVE-2015-5239)The ne2000_receive function in
hwete2000.c in QEMU before 2.4.0.1 allows attackers to
cause a denial of service (infinite loop and instance
crash) or possibly execute arbitrary code via vectors
related to receiving packets.(CVE-2015-5278)Buffer
overflow in the send_control_msg function in
hw/char/virtio-serial-bus.c in QEMU before 2.4.0 allows
guest users to cause a denial of service (QEMU process
crash) via a crafted virtio control
message.(CVE-2015-5745)tcp_emu in tcp_subr.c in
libslirp 4.1.0, as used in QEMU 4.2.0, mismanages
memory, as demonstrated by IRC DCC commands in EMU_IRC.
This can cause a heap-based buffer overflow or other
out-of-bounds access which can lead to a DoS or
potential execute arbitrary code.(CVE-2020-7039)Qemu
before version 2.9 is vulnerable to an improper link
following when built with the VirtFS. A privileged user
inside guest could use this flaw to access host file
system beyond the shared folder and potentially
escalating their privileges on a
host.(CVE-2016-9602)The ohci_service_ed_list function
in hw/usb/hcd-ohci.c in QEMU (aka Quick Emulator)
before 2.9.0 allows local guest OS users to cause a
denial of service (infinite loop) via vectors involving
the number of link endpoint list descriptors, a
different vulnerability than
CVE-2017-9330.(CVE-2017-6505)qmp_guest_file_read in
qga/commands-posix.c and qga/commands-win32.c in
qemu-ga (aka QEMU Guest Agent) in QEMU 2.12.50 has an
integer overflow causing a g_malloc0() call to trigger
a segmentation fault when trying to allocate a large
memory chunk. The vulnerability can be exploited by
sending a crafted QMP command (including
guest-file-read with a large count value) to the agent
via the listening socket.(CVE-2018-12617)Memory leak in
hw/audio/ac97.c in QEMU (aka Quick Emulator) allows
local guest OS privileged users to cause a denial of
service (host memory consumption and QEMU process
crash) via a large number of device unplug
operations.(CVE-2017-5525)Memory leak in
hw/audio/es1370.c in QEMU (aka Quick Emulator) allows
local guest OS privileged users to cause a denial of
service (host memory consumption and QEMU process
crash) via a large number of device unplug
operations.(CVE-2017-5526)QEMU (aka Quick Emulator)
before 2.9.0, when built with the USB OHCI Emulation
support, allows local guest OS users to cause a denial
of service (infinite loop) by leveraging an incorrect
return value, a different vulnerability than
CVE-2017-6505.(CVE-2017-9330)v9fs_wstat in hw/9pfs/9p.c
in QEMU allows guest OS users to cause a denial of
service (crash) because of a race condition during file
renaming.(CVE-2018-19489)hw/9pfs/cofile.c and
hw/9pfs/9p.c in QEMU can modify an fid path while it is
being accessed by a second thread, leading to (for
example) a use-after-free outcome.(CVE-2018-19364)
